Sébastien Rose (born June 30, 1969 in Montreal, Quebec) is a Canadian film director and screenwriter. His debut film, Comment ma mère accoucha de moi durant sa ménopause, won the Claude Jutra Award for the best Canadian film by a first-time director in 2003.[1]
